Florida Gas Transmission extended an Overage Alert Day notice forits market area that had begun Tuesday (see Daily GPI, Sept. 29) through Thursday but againloosened the tolerance for negative daily imbalances from 6% to 8%.

Sonat said unforeseen problems encountered during installation offacilities for tying in the Sandy Hook Line to its system inMississippi will require that the section remain out of service untillate today. The work, which is shutting in 19 meters in the Hub, SandyHook and Dexter fields, originally was expected to last one day whenit began Tuesday (see Daily GPI, Sept. 28).

PG&E Gas Transmission-Northwest took the “D” compressor unitat Station 13 (Chemult, OR) out of service. Flows through Station13 were reduced to 1,855 MMcf/d starting Thursday while repairsproceeded. However, later that day the pipeline notified shippersit had delivered a replacement gas generator to Station 13. Thegenerator was expected to be operational by today’s gas day, so therestriction is being removed.
